Hi, I'm Grant Emerson — a Shopify developer and designer based in Nashville.

I help brands build custom storefronts that not only look great, but perform at a high level — faster load times, cleaner UX, and a purchasing experience that actually converts.

I've been working with Shopify since 2018, building and migrating stores across industries: apparel, accessories, home goods, music equipment, and more.

I first got into Shopify during a slow season in my band Delta Rae's touring schedule. What started as building a merchandise store for the band became a full pivot — I was hooked on the intersection of design, code, and commerce.

In 2012, I was named a Forbes 30 Under 30 honoree. In 2024, I joined SVP Worldwide, parent company of the iconic Singer®, Husqvarna® Viking®, and PFAFF® sewing machine brands, leading Shopify theme development across their global storefronts.

Whether you're a solopreneur launching your first idea or running a multi-market legacy brand — I bring the same precision and care to every project.

The tenets behind every project

01

Brief is read

I read every word of your brief before touching a pixel. Understanding your goals, audience, and constraints is the work — design is the output.

02

Push back is the deliverable

If something in your strategy won't work, I'll tell you. You're not hiring me to agree with you — you're hiring me to get it right.

03

Fixed fee, fixed scope

Every engagement starts with a clear scope and a firm price. No hourly surprises, no scope creep by default. Changes are scoped and priced separately.

04

Your store treated like mine

I don't ship code I wouldn't ship on my own storefront. Performance testing, accessibility checks, and QA before handoff — every time.
